Number of participants that the trial has enrolled

20

Results

There were 20 participants with a mean (SD) age of 67.1 (5.8) years. The capillary flow rate significantly changed, and the capillary density significantly changed, which included a significant increase in the non-exercising limb. Significant correlations were observed between the nailfold capillary diameter and body fat mass, the capillary diameter and physical activity, and the capillary density and bone mineral density.

Baseline Characteristics

Inclusion criteria are as follows:

Community-dwelling elderly individuals aged 60 or older who do not have a regular exercise habit
Individuals who meet the criteria for hypertension at the time of measurement
Individuals who have been informed about the study and have given their consent to participate
Exclusion criteria are as follows:

Patients with a systolic blood pressure of 180 mmHg or higher or a diastolic blood pressure of 110 mmHg or higher
Individuals requiring acute treatment for acute coronary syndrome, unstable angina, or other conditions
Individuals deemed ineligible for the study by the investigator for other reasons and those with contraindications to exercise therapy as outlined in the American College of Sports Medicine's "Guidelines for Exercise Testing and Prescription" (9th edition)

Participant flow

This study enrolled community-dwelling elderly individuals with hypertension who attended public facilities in Tsukuba City, Japan, between December 2022 and January 2024 (Figure 1). Of the 23 eligible participants, 20 provided informed consent.

Adverse events

All participants completed the experiments without any difficulty or side effects.

Outcome measures

We measured the acute effects of reperfusion on nailfold density, flow, and diameters. Secondary outcomes included the correlations between microvascular parameters and other health-related indicators.
